敏感词库资源免费获取指南安全下载方法与注意事项

在数字化内容管理领域,敏感词库的获取与维护是保障平台合规性的核心环节。本文将从下载过程中的常见问题切入,系统分析技术解决方案与工具选择策略,并结合实际场景提供多维度的应对方法,帮助开发者高效完成敏感词库的集成与应用。

一、敏感词库下载的常见问题与根源分析

敏感词库资源免费获取指南安全下载方法与注意事项

1. 来源不可靠导致词库质量低下

部分开发者习惯从非官方渠道获取词库,容易遇到词库版本过期、覆盖领域不全或存在恶意植入代码的风险。此类问题的根源在于缺乏权威来源验证机制,例如未校验词库的哈希值或数字签名。

2. 格式兼容性问题

下载的词库可能出现以下格式冲突:

  • CSV/TXT文件编码格式不符(如ANSI与UTF-8混用)
  • 数据结构不匹配(如JSON层级与系统解析逻辑冲突)
  • 多语言混合存储导致解析异常
  • 3. 性能瓶颈问题

    当词库规模超过百万级时,直接加载至内存可能导致系统崩溃。测试数据显示,传统正则表达式处理10万级词库时,响应延迟可达300ms以上,远超出实时交互要求。

    4. 动态更新难题

    静态词库下载后无法自动同步最新敏感词,例如2025年新型网络黑话可能绕过旧版词库检测。某社交平台案例显示,未及时更新的词库漏判率高达17%。

    二、系统化的解决方案与实施路径

    敏感词库资源免费获取指南安全下载方法与注意事项

    解决方案矩阵表

    | 问题类型 | 技术方案 | 实施工具示例 | 适用场景 |

    | 来源验证 | 数字签名校验+SHA256哈希验证 | GnuPG、OpenSSL | 机构/金融领域词库 |

    | 格式转换 | 自动化解析脚本+编码标准化 | Python Pandas库、iconv命令 | 多源词库整合 |

    | 性能优化 | DFA算法优化+内存分级加载 | Hutool工具包、AC自动机实现 | 亿级用户平台 |

    | 动态更新 | 增量更新机制+版本回滚功能 | Git版本控制、Redis Stream | 实时内容审核系统 |

    实施步骤详解

    1. 可信来源获取

  • 优先选择通过ISO27001认证的供应商(如腾讯云内容安全词库)
  • 对接开放平台(如国家互联网应急中心CNCERT词库)
  • 使用开源审计工具检查第三方词库(如Sensitive-Lexicon项目)
  • 2. 格式标准化处理

    使用Python转换脚本示例:

    python

    import chardet

    def convert_encoding(file_path):

    with open(file_path, 'rb') as f:

    rawdata = f.read

    encoding = chardet.detect(rawdata)['encoding']

    return rawdata.decode(encoding).encode('utf-8')

    该脚本可自动识别GBK/BIG5等编码并转换为UTF-8标准格式。

    3. 分布式加载策略

    采用分级存储架构:

  • 热词层:高频敏感词加载至Redis缓存(响应时间<2ms)
  • 常规层:百万级词库使用双数组Trie树压缩存储
  • 冷存储:千万级历史词库存放于Elasticsearch
  • 4. 智能更新机制

    建立更新管道:

    词库源 → 变更检测 → 差异分析 → 灰度发布 → 全量更新

    使用Kafka实现更新事件的通知分发,保障各节点一致性。

    三、推荐工具与技术栈

    1. 开源解决方案

  • sensitive-word:基于DFA算法的Java工具包,支持10万级词库实时过滤,提供词库热更新接口
  • AC自动机实现:C++版本处理性能可达50万QPS,适合游戏聊天系统等高频场景
  • 腾讯云内容安全:提供日均300亿次检测的云端API,支持图片/音频多模态检测
  • 2. 商业产品选型

  • 阿里云绿网:整合200+行业特征库,误判率<0.01%
  • 网易易盾:支持自定义词库权重,适配多语种混合场景
  • 百度内容审核:结合语义分析的第三代过滤系统
  • 3. 辅助工具集

  • 词库验证工具:SensitiveLexiconValidator(检测重复项与冲突规则)
  • 压力测试工具:JMeter定制化插件模拟高并发检测场景
  • 可视化分析平台:Kibana+Elasticsearch构建词库命中率看板
  • 四、注意事项与最佳实践

    1. 法律合规性审查

    定期使用《网络生态治理规定》比对工具检查词库内容,避免包含地域歧视等违禁词。建立敏感词分级制度,区分违法内容与道德风险内容。

    2. 误报处理机制

    设计三级处理流程:

  • 自动复核:上下文关联分析(如"苹果"在水果中放行)
  • 人工审核:建立快速响应通道(30分钟内处理申诉)
  • 模型优化:将误判案例反馈至机器学习系统
  • 3. 性能监控指标

    | 监控项 | 预警阈值 | 处置方案 |

    | 内存占用率 | >75% | 启动词库分级加载 |

    | 平均响应时间 | >50ms | 优化DFA状态转移表 |

    | 漏判率 | >0.1% | 启动紧急词库更新 |

    通过构建多维度的解决方案体系,开发者可系统化解决敏感词库下载与应用过程中的各类技术挑战。建议定期参与OWASP等安全组织的最佳实践交流,持续优化内容过滤体系。

    上一篇:毛骗第一季高清全集免费下载资源获取全攻略
    下一篇:苹果手机音乐下载详细步骤与实用方法轻松掌握指南

    相关推荐